Revista De Investigaciones-Universidad Del Quindio ; 34:145-151, 2022.
Article in Spanish | Web of Science | ID: covidwho-20239998

ABSTRACT

The article sought to interpret the COVID-19 pandemic through the generalization of social vulnerability, converted into a sociological concept, as it was considered as a social fact caused by the crisis of the labor society, whose basis was the management of risks and dangers, through state welfare institutions, which later, in the neoliberal economic model, it was individualized, diluting the state responsibility to attend to the dangers derived from the pandemic, exercising only its function of surveillance and control over individuals on the part of a neoliberal State, which ceased to consider them as citizens, defined by rights, which were protected with the existence of the welfare state.
